African American female mysticism : nineteenth-century religious activism /

This title adds to the burgeoning conversation regarding African-American female mysticism. The primary subjects of this book are three icons of black female spirituality and religious activism, Jarena Lee, Sojourner Truth and Rebecca Cox Jackson.
